With the exception of Oleanders I like just about everything on
the Grow Green plant list.


Out of curiosity why do you dislike oleanders?

I like them a lot but am trying to understand peoples distaste for them.

Reasons that have been mentioned previously or I have discovered on my own:

1) Suceptible to a fungal? disease. Maybe true but these sorts of things
do not stop people from considering Red Oaks attractive and plantable.

2) Poisonous. True but so are many other plants.

3) Heavily used and common. True, but this does not bother me terribly.

4) Not bullet proof in terms of cold hardiness. This actually has me
worried. I intend to use oleander very heavily for screening. My
understanding is that Red is the hardiest but even it will not survive the
most record breaking cold we might encounter. I wanted to use several
colors that are even less hardy. Since I want this as a screen, if it
proves not to be cold hardy I am in trouble.
